What You’ll Need
Gather these ingredients to create a delicious meal.
For the Steak Bites
- 1 lb steak (sirloin, ribeye, or New York strip), cut into 1-inch cubes
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
For the Vegetables
- 1 medium zucchini, cut into half-moons
For the Sauce
- 3 tablespoons butter
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
For Garnish
- Optional: Fresh parsley, chopped, for garnish
Note: Use any steak cut you prefer.
Substitutions & Swaps
- Substitute zucchini with bell peppers.
- Use a different fat like ghee or coconut oil.
- Swap fresh parsley for basil or chives.
How to Make It
Prepare this delightful dish in just a few simple steps.
Pat the steak dry
Pat the steak bites dry with paper towels and season them with salt and pepper.
Heat the skillet
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
Sear the steak
Add steak bites to the hot skillet in a single layer. Sear for 1-2 minutes per side until browned. Remove steak from the skillet and set aside.
Cook the garlic
Add butter to the same skillet. Once melted, add minced garlic and cook for about 30 seconds until fragrant.
Cook the zucchini
Add the zucchini to the skillet. Cook for 3-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until tender-crisp.
Return the steak
Return the steak bites to the skillet. Toss everything together to coat with the garlic butter, cooking for another 1-2 minutes until the steak is heated through.
Garnish and serve
Garnish with fresh parsley if desired. Serve immediately.
How to Store It
Fridge: 3-4 days in an airtight container.
Freezer: No, the texture suffers upon freezing.
Reheat: Use a skillet on low heat for about 5 minutes.
Tips for Best Results
- Ensure the skillet is hot before adding the steak for the best sear.
- Don’t overcrowd the skillet to avoid steaming the steak.
- Adjust garlic quantities based on your preference for intensity.
- Use fresh vegetables for the best texture and flavor.
